Nepal’s COVID-19 death toll reaches 2,061 with three new fatalities



KATHMANDU: As many as three COVID-19 patients succumbed to the pandemic in the last 24 hours.

According to the Ministry of Health and Population, the new deaths have taken the country’s death toll from the coronavirus to 2,061 as of Friday afternoon.

Meanwhile, Nepal recorded a total of 97 new cases of coronavirus infection in the past 24 hours.

According to the Ministry of Health and Population, the coronavirus tally reached 2,73,263 in the country as of Friday afternoon.

Likewise, the Ministry shared that now the country has 1,583 reported active cases of the virus.

In the past 24 hours, altogether 114 from the coronavirus infection in the country.

So far, 2,69,619 people recovered from the coronavirus infection in the country.
